Laszlo Cseh
Laszlo Cseh (born December 3, 1985), Hungarian swimmer, is a scholarship holder with the Olympic Solidarity program. He is 1.88m tall and weighs 75 kg.
Cseh was born in Budapest, Hungary, competed in the 2004 Athens Olympics. He finished 3rd in the Mens 400m Individual Medley at the time of 4:12.15, behind Michael Phelps and Eric Vendt of USA.
He is coached by Gyorgy Turi, Zoltan Nemes and is in the club, Bp. Spartacus. He is a scholarship holder with the Olympic Solidarity program.
